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5157626 2290147 92433600052 47053962778
72 2293415 922
72 2293415 922
6701326 5582 3896 642223419
All about undefined
Interested in learning more?
72 2293415 922
6701326 5582 3896 642223419
See more
240056712 216850484 92344
169616751 66 1511
See more
2928896 35383 77509734
605 8956103 946014 49710415318
See more